Turning Errors into Opportunities at Work

In the dynamic landscape of today's workplaces, setbacks are inevitable. Instead about viewing them as failures, we can reframe them as valuable stepping stones. A growth mindset encourages us to analyze our errors, identify the underlying factors, and implement strategies to avoid similar situations going forward. This philosophy fosters continuous progression and cultivates a culture where resilience thrives. By embracing our failures, we can transform them into powerful tools for professional success.

  • Acknowledge your mistakes openly and honestly.
  • Investigate the situation surrounding the lapse.
  • Formulate a plan to correct the issue.
  • Put into practice your plan and monitor the results.
  • Grow from the experience and apply those lessons to future endeavors.

Positive Resilience: Bouncing Back Stronger After Workplace Challenges

Facing challenges in the workplace is an inevitable aspect of any career. However, it's not about how often these hurdles occur, but rather our ability to navigate them and emerge stronger on the other side. This process of overcoming back from setbacks with renewed determination and growth is known as positive resilience.

  • Cultivating a growth mindset can be crucial in fostering resilience.
  • Building strong relationships with colleagues can provide valuable encouragement during difficult times.
  • Practicing self-care techniques such as mindfulness and exercise can help manage stress and promote emotional well-being.

By embracing these practices, individuals can transform workplace challenges into valuable lessons for personal and professional development.
